Output 31e89f2bd6bca6c129c8ffe9063a140b7c33f331fefb2bf6d9d79ea1553f99b9:0

value
2385607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d091adf539338441b0252ffc040485bc0ff052f OP_EQUAL
address
3QkwnhdKkua9wohGr9AbeoKM7GQBYNunqK
transaction
31e89f2bd6bca6c129c8ffe9063a140b7c33f331fefb2bf6d9d79ea1553f99b9
spent
true